WitrynaAn imaginary number is a specific type of complex number – one where the real part is zero (a = 0). A pure imaginary number has a real part that is zero – that is, a = 0. So, a pure imaginary number has the form 0 + bi, or just bi. Another notation you may see is Re (z) = 0. Re (z) just means “the real part of the complex number z”.
